The 5052 aluminum alloy, a wrought aluminum-magnesium alloy with a thickness of 1.3mm and width of 1200mm, featuring a tactile matte finish, is a high-performance material designed for high-end refrigerator panels. This alloy, primarily alloyed with magnesium (2.5%) and chromium (0.25%), is renowned for its high strength, excellent corrosion resistance, and superior formability, making it an ideal alternative to traditional glass panels. The tactile matte finish enhances the aesthetic appeal by reducing glare and fingerprints while providing a premium touch experience, aligning with the demands of luxury kitchen appliances. Its lightweight nature, durability, and recyclability make it a sustainable and practical choice for modern refrigerator designs, offering both functional and aesthetic advantages over glass.

5052 aluminum alloy is widely used in premium refrigeration and household appliance manufacturing because of its excellent corrosion resistance, good strength, strong formability, and stable surface finishing performance. It is especially suitable for refrigerator panels exposed to humidity, cleaning agents, temperature changes, and daily household contact.
The 1.3mm thickness provides a reliable balance between panel rigidity and processability, while the 1200mm width supports efficient production of large refrigerator door panels and customizable appliance exterior panels. The tactile matte finish gives the refrigerator a high-end visual texture and comfortable touch experience.

| Advantage | Technical Analysis | Value for Refrigerator Manufacturing |
|---|---|---|
| Corrosion Resistance | 5052 aluminum alloy has excellent resistance to moisture, humidity, oxidation, and common cleaning agents. | Helps maintain panel integrity and surface quality in refrigerator operating environments. |
| Lightweight Structure | Aluminum is much lighter than glass and many traditional metal materials. | Reduces appliance weight, improves handling efficiency, and lowers transport and installation difficulty. |
| Good Formability | 5052 aluminum can be cut, bent, stamped, formed, and processed into complex panel designs. | Supports seamless integration into modern refrigerator structures and customized appliance designs. |
| Tactile Matte Appearance | Matte finishing reduces glare and helps minimize visible fingerprints and surface marks. | Creates a premium visual effect suitable for luxury refrigerators and high-end kitchen interiors. |
| Thermal Conductivity | Aluminum has good thermal conductivity and stable thermal behavior. | Helps support temperature stability and energy-efficient appliance design. |
| Recyclability | Aluminum is recyclable and suitable for sustainable appliance material strategies. | Supports eco-conscious home appliance manufacturing and long-term material recovery value. |
Tactile matte finish provides a soft, refined surface texture that meets the design expectations of high-end kitchen appliances. It can reduce excessive reflection, improve the visual harmony of refrigerator doors, and create a calm, modern appearance for premium interiors.
In daily household use, matte aluminum panels can also help reduce the appearance of fingerprints, water marks, and minor surface scratches compared with high-gloss panels, making the refrigerator easier to maintain.
